Blog do Estilo

Publicado em
Atualizado em

CID NULO: Entendimento e Consequências em Direito Brasileiro


O CID NUL, também conhecido como "CID NULL" ou "cid:null", é um conceito fundamental da área da Informática e da Teoria de Consultas. Em linguagens de programação e frameworks de banco de dados, o CID NUL é uma constante utilizada para representar um valor nulo ou inexistente.

Definição de CID NUL

De acordo com a Teoria de Consultas, o CID NUL é uma constante que representa um valor nulo ou inexistente. Ela é utilizada para indicar que um valor não existe ou que não foi fornecido. O CID NUL é um conceito importante na área da Informática, pois permite que os desenvolvedores criem consultas e programas que tratam valores nulos de maneira eficiente e segura.

Origem do CID NUL

A origem do CID NUL remonta à década de 1970, quando a linguagem de programação COBOL foi desenvolvida. O COBOL introduziu a constante NULL para representar um valor nulo ou inexistente. Com o tempo, a constante NULL se tornou um padrão nas linguagens de programação e frameworks de banco de dados.

Uso do CID NUL em linguagens de programação

O CID NUL é utilizado em diversas linguagens de programação, incluindo Python, Java e C++. Em geral, o CID NUL é representado pela constante NULL ou nullptr.

python

nome None # nome é um exemplo de CID NUL print(nome) # Saída: None

Uso do CID NUL em frameworks de banco de dados

O CID NUL também é utilizado em frameworks de banco de dados, como o MySQL e o PostgreSQL.

sql -- Exemplo de uso do CID NUL em MySQL CREATE TABLE clientes ( id INT, nome VARCHAR(255), telefone VARCHAR(20) );

INSERT INTO clientes (id, nome, telefone) VALUES (1, NULL, '1234567890');

Vantagens do uso do CID NUL

Existem várias vantagens no uso do CID NUL:

  • Redução de erros: O CID NUL permite que os desenvolvedores criem consultas e programas que tratam valores nulos de maneira eficiente e segura.
  • Melhoria da performance: Ao utilizar o CID NUL, os frameworks de banco de dados podem otimizar melhor as consultas e reduzir o tempo de execução.
  • Facilitação de análise de dados: O CID NUL permite que os desenvolvedores criem consultas e programas que analisem dados de maneira mais eficiente.

Desvantagens do uso do CID NUL

Existem também algumas desvantagens no uso do CID NUL:

  • Complexidade adicional: O uso do CID NUL pode tornar as consultas e programas mais complexos e difíceis de entender.
  • Possibilidade de erros: Se não for utilizado corretamente, o CID NUL pode causar erros e problemas nos programas e consultas.

Exemplos de uso do CID NUL em diferentes contextos

Uso do CID NUL em APIs

python

from fastapi import FastAPI

app FastAPI()

dados {"Nome": None, "Telefone": "1234567890"}

@app.get("/clientes/") def get_clientes(): return dados

Uso do CID NUL em sistemas de gerenciamento de banco de dados

sql -- Exemplo de uso do CID NUL em sistema de gerenciamento de banco de dados CREATE TABLE clientes ( id INT, nome VARCHAR(255), telefone VARCHAR(20) );

INSERT INTO clientes (id, nome, telefone) VALUES (1, NULL, '1234567890');

Conclusão

O CID NUL é um conceito fundamental da área da Informática e da Teoria de Consultas. Ele é utilizado para representar um valor nulo ou inexistente e é importante para os desenvolvedores criar consultas e programas que tratam valores nulos de maneira eficiente e segura. Embora existam algumas desvantagens no uso do CID NUL, seus benefícios superam as desvantagens.

Perguntas frequentes (FAQs)

  • O que é CID NUL?
    • O CID NUL é um conceito da área da Informática e da Teoria de Consultas que representa um valor nulo ou inexistente.
  • Como utilizar o CID NUL?
    • O CID NUL é utilizado em diversas linguagens de programação e frameworks de banco de dados. Ele é representado pela constante NULL ou nullptr.
  • Existem desvantagens no uso do CID NUL?
    • Sim, existem algumas desvantagens no uso do CID NUL, incluindo complexidade adicional e possibilidade de erros.

Referências

  • COBOL: A linguagem de programação COBOL introduziu a constante NULL para representar um valor nulo ou inexistente.
  • Teoria de Consultas: A Teoria de Consultas é uma área da Informática que estuda como os sistemas de banco de dados e sistemas de gerenciamento de dados tratam consultas e requisições de dados.
  • MySQL e PostgreSQL: Esses são alguns exemplos de frameworks de banco de dados que utilizam o CID NUL.
  • Python: A linguagem de programação Python é um exemplo de linguagem que utiliza o CID NUL.

Autor: Blog do Estilo

O Blog do Estilo é uma empresa de tecnologia e inovação. Fazemos parte do grupo Blog do Estilo e desenvolvemos produtos e soluções para aumentar a produção e adoção de novos produtos e soluções.